Polymer Chemist II
Alpharetta, GA - USA
Job Summary
We are looking for:
- The Polymer Chemist II will support R&I activities focused on raw material qualification resin process development and scale-up from laboratory to pre-pilot manufacturing.
- This role requires a strong understanding of polymer chemistry combined with practical knowledge of chemical processing reaction engineering and reactor operation.
- The successful candidate will spend a significant portion of their time operating laboratory and pre-pilot scale reaction systems executing experimental plans troubleshooting process issues evaluating raw materials and supporting scale-up efforts.
- This position works closely with Research Engineers Scientists and Manufacturing teams to develop robust and scalable resin manufacturing processes.
We count on you to:
Operate laboratory and pre-pilot scale reactors to support resin development and scale-up activities.
Prepare and charge raw materials according to experimental procedures.
Monitor and control reaction conditions including temperature agitation pressure vacuum and feed rates.
Execute polymer synthesis and process development experiments.
Support scale-up of resin processes from laboratory to pilot-scale manufacturing.
Evaluate and qualify new and alternative raw materials.
Prepare and submit samples for analytical physical and performance testing.
Analyze testing results and correlate performance with process conditions and raw material characteristics.
Troubleshoot reactor process and equipment issues.
Maintain accurate laboratory records and technical reports.
Collaborate with R&D manufacturing quality and supply chain teams to support commercialization and continuous improvement efforts.
Support safe operation of laboratory and pre-pilot facilities.
You will bring:
BS or MS in Chemical Engineering Polymer Science Chemistry or related discipline.
Minimum 3 years of industrial experience in polymer resin coatings adhesives composites or specialty chemical development.
Experience operating laboratory or pilot-scale reactors.
Knowledge of polymerization reactions and reaction mechanisms.
Understanding of heat transfer mixing agitation and scale-up fundamentals.
Strong troubleshooting and experimental problem-solving skills.
Preferred Qualifications
Chemical Engineering degree strongly preferred.
Experience supporting pilot plant operations.
Familiarity with reactor mechanical systems including agitators vacuum systems condensers pumps and heat transfer equipment.
Experience with raw material qualification programs and supplier evaluations.
Knowledge of design of experiments (DOE) and statistical analysis techniques.
Experience operating and troubleshooting jacketed reactors agitator systems condensers vacuum systems and other pilot-scale process equipment.

About us
- Syensqo is a science company developing groundbreaking solutions that enhance the way we live work travel and play. Inspired by the scientific councils which Ernest Solvay initiated in 1911 we bring great minds together to push the limits of science and innovation for the benefit of our customers with a diverse global team of more than 13000 associates. Our solutions contribute to safer cleaner and more sustainable products found in homes food and consumer goods planes cars batteries smart devices and health care applications. Our innovation power enables us to deliver on the ambition of a circular economy and explore breakthrough technologies that advance humanity.
